Reading the Display
Menu screen 3/5
LCD Contrast
The number of * symbols corresponds to the contrast setting. It can be changed
with the and keys.
Baud rate (I/O transfer speed)
You can select 4800 bps, 9600 bps or 19200 bps with the and keys. This
speed setting applies to serial communication with the RS-232-C interface of
a PC and to data output to a printer.
Index
This is a number identifying the unit when multiple units (up to 255) are used.
The setting range is 1 to 255.
Comp. Level
When a level exceeding this value is measured, a signal is output from the
I/O connector. This is an open-collector output that is active for at least 1
second when the sound level exceeds the setting level.
Setting level is Off → 30 dB to 130 dB (1-dB step) → Off ....
Output AC/DC
Selects whether an AC or DC signal is output from the I/O connector.
Light Auto Off
Controls the automatic backlight turn-off function. When set to "Cont.",
backlight on/off is controlled only by the Light key and is not automatically
turned off.
